Le Cochon Danseur

Image
 The Dancing Pig.  Pathé, 1907. https://youtu.be/BU4W858uiGY  The Dancing Pig was a French vaudeville act at the beginning of the 20th century. In 1907 Pathé released a 4-minute film based on this act.  The man dancing in the Pathé film was Mr. Odeo, who had a dancing routine Le Cochon Mondain. From 1906 until the early thirties, he toured the music-halls with this burlesque act.  No one knows his real name.  La Blockette, the title of the sheet music and the name of the piggish polka dance, was also the artistic name of actress and singer Fanny Bloch (1863-1956).
